Akatsuki Program

Akatsuki was JAXA’s Venus Climate Orbiter program launched on 21 May 2010. After entering Venus orbit in December 2015, it observed Venus’s atmosphere for more than eight years, contributing major findings on planetary meteorology, atmospheric super-rotation, and mountain waves. JAXA terminated operations on 18 September 2025 after communication loss and unsuccessful recovery.
